当下, SSD 作为缓存在网络储存中的作用,到底是什么样的?

2019-08-18 14:39:30 +08:00
 devlnt
Q1:有没有作用?
Q2:作用大不大?

看到央视科技的一片文章后产生的疑问,望指教
文章原文: http://www.cctvpro.com.cn/2019/06/05/ARTI1559720370666597.shtml
7536 次点击
所在节点    奇思妙想
39 条回复
zhangchao12cn
2019-08-18 15:05:28 +08:00
Qnap 有一个叫 qtier 的技术,会用在以高带宽为卖点的 nas 上。
InuYasha1987
2019-08-18 15:29:15 +08:00
https://www.bilibili.com/video/av45540667
白嫖王搞过几次这种评测了,总而言之效果是有的但是不明显,不如全换便宜 SSD
devlnt
2019-08-18 17:02:49 +08:00
@InuYasha1987 全闪存的密度不如 HDD 高。另外他自己也用的是 HDD 当存储
azh7138m
2019-08-18 19:23:14 +08:00
SSD 密度才会高,4U 可以上 PB,60*60T
很多场景下 HDD 的速度不够
A1:有
A2:大
InuYasha1987
2019-08-18 19:35:19 +08:00
@devlnt 他那服务器里白嫖的三星高端 NVME 盘都 30 多个 T 了,HDD 只放冷数据。
自己用的话纯用便宜的中低端 SSD 就行,成本比这种高低搭配还要低
devlnt
2019-08-18 22:07:04 +08:00
@InuYasha1987 那个 nvme 的服务器是编辑时候用的,这不是他找不到合适的缓存方法么=_=
devlnt
2019-08-18 22:14:31 +08:00
@azh7138m 咱能讨论下能买到的东西么。。。那玩意儿买到了,一般的控制卡也用不了啊。。
azh7138m
2019-08-18 22:24:10 +08:00
devlnt
2019-08-18 22:28:37 +08:00
@azh7138m 人家还可以 5.4PB 呢。。https://www.servethehome.com/seagate-shows-off-60tb-ssd/
雨我无瓜
devlnt
2019-08-18 22:34:49 +08:00
@azh7138m 那个设计图是那个机器的。。并不能买到 60TB 一块的硬盘。。那个机器最大只说到 8TB。。。
azh7138m
2019-08-18 23:10:29 +08:00
@devlnt 开源的是个 4U 机箱啊,没毛病,你加钱还有 3.5 的 100T 呢,我只是举个例子

我不明白杠点在哪里。。。
我回答了问题
举例只是说明 SSD 的密度比 HDD 是要高的
backblaze 选 8T 不是最高 8T,是当时这个容量性价比最高
mmtromsb456
2019-08-19 01:21:06 +08:00
同样赞同楼上.2016 年三星推 3D-NAND 的时候已经有人表示闪存的存储密度要高于机械硬盘的存储密度.2016 年的时候才开始推 TLC 没多久.现在 3D-NAND 都发展到第三代了.QLC 都开始出货不少民用产品了.更不提企业级市场的 EDSFF.1U.Long aka E1.L 了.
https://www.forbes.com/sites/tomcoughlin/2016/02/03/flash-memory-areal-densities-exceed-those-of-hard-drives/#14e8f6797c72
msg7086
2019-08-19 02:01:27 +08:00
SSD 或者其他快速存储的主要功能是写入缓冲和读取缓存。
一个是写入的时候先写入快速存储器,然后慢慢回写到硬盘。
另一个是把热数据留在快速存储器上,读取的时候直接写入网络。

@devlnt 全闪密度可以做到比 HDD 高得多。
至于「买到」,你如果是说「消费级市场可以买到」的话,那可能不一定做得到。但是如果只是花钱去定制产品的话,根本就不是问题。现在 M.2 的消费级 2280 已经可以轻易做到 2TB 了,厚度也就几毫米,价格也就 200 刀,3.5 寸硬盘等体积可以轻易做到 40TB 以上(重排闪存芯片并级联主控,再加上 PCIe 交换机),而且价格,会非常非常便宜( 100 刀 /TB 以下)。这种时候要解决的问题就在于热插拔时的容量损失(拔掉一块硬盘就是几十 TB 的数据重建)和单盘可靠性了。所以将来如果要做全闪高密度热插拔的话,肯定是要用新型的热插拔接口,然后背板上做 PLX,每个 PCB 上只焊比如说 16TB 的存储芯片,一个 2U 插几十个全闪条子。类似 SSG-136R-NR32JBF 的设计。
alphatoad
2019-08-19 05:01:38 +08:00
我记得 ZFS 有这方面的实现
devlnt
2019-08-19 08:58:34 +08:00
@msg7086 ssd 缓存可以做到像阵列卡上的缓存一样的方便吗?如何设置呢
devlnt
2019-08-19 09:15:27 +08:00
@azh7138m 我是指那个 60TB 一块的硬盘,这个一般买不到。。。机器盘多的有很多。。。Leave it.
zjqzxc
2019-08-19 09:19:49 +08:00
有作用,作用很大;具体可以参考微软 SDS 文档 https://docs.microsoft.com/zh-cn/windows-server/storage/storage-spaces/understand-the-cache
hst001
2019-08-19 09:56:42 +08:00
作用很大的,有些数据库使用 SSD 作为存储介质,性能接近内存数据库。
msg7086
2019-08-19 10:42:01 +08:00
@devlnt 或许 zfs ?
CallMeReznov
2019-08-19 10:46:39 +08:00
Q1:有
Q2:很大

公司自建 CEPH 使用者如是说

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://www.v2ex.com/t/592873

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X